Whether you need a trip into nature, want a wonderful beginner hike, or just feel like bird watching, head on over to Sutherland Heights!

With 25 acres of land and about a mile of wonderful trails to explore, this is a great spot to head out into nature. Plenty of wildlife to listen to, find or discover on these trails.  There are large rocks to climb up and around and plenty of different bugs and creatures to see. The hike has several small bridges, and when there is enough water there are streams running under them. We found an area with lots of little rocks sticking out of the ground, a great area for the kids to walk on and work on balance. This hike is also great for bird watching as there are a wide variety of birds to watch and listen to. This hike is mostly shaded and remember to bring your bugs spray and do a tick check when done. 

You can enter these trails from either the Lexington side or the Arlington side. If heading in from the Arlington side, go to either Lublin Street or Rublee Street for neighborhood access. If heading in from Lexington go to either Sutherland Road or Tarbell Avenue. 

Close to the Hibbert Street Playground so for a nice morning or afternoon you can plan a visit with your little ones. Or head on over to Wilson farm before or after Sutherland Woods for some treats to enjoy and farm animals to visit.
